Transaction 1ddb93fded491da08a1c324a5b79fc94607d1ea65339e34d44621dca7ab6c56f

1 Input
2 Outputs
  • 1ddb93fded491da08a1c324a5b79fc94607d1ea65339e34d44621dca7ab6c56f:0
  • value  62000
    address  1NwAnWMDxB3xDaK6CWVpeR4kfdagYbGDX7
  • 1ddb93fded491da08a1c324a5b79fc94607d1ea65339e34d44621dca7ab6c56f:1
  • value  11230679
    address  3L35x5aXrZFGVzs4TVdNVCJwZMWKSHVU4C